Output 3786800a97531d0c51fb3523a581f0221e853886ca3bb0f6cbd7f54b2c8c2ee7:0

value
1760124
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43038e0c55d72c7bea0c267fbcb7b9136d7bba9b OP_EQUAL
address
37oMTPmwjqTZZvSEG8DFqSeQDdGapAuS5o
transaction
3786800a97531d0c51fb3523a581f0221e853886ca3bb0f6cbd7f54b2c8c2ee7
confirmations
167813
spent
true